A. Established Nuisances Per Se. The Board of Supervisors of Sierra County ordains that the following violations of this chapter constitute public nuisances:

1. A violation has altered natural drainage patterns and has or will cause flooding to or erosion of adjacent property; or

2. A violation has created a threat to public health, safety or welfare.

B. Nuisance Abatement Procedure. In accordance with Cal. Gov’t. Code § 25845, the Sierra County Board of Supervisors establishes the procedure for abatement of a nuisance.

1. Upon the discovery of a nuisance, county staff shall comply with the procedures set forth in Chapter 1.17 SCC.

2. Notwithstanding the foregoing, nothing in this chapter shall prohibit the summary abatement of a nuisance upon order of the Board of Supervisors, or upon order of any other county officer authorized by law to summarily abate nuisances, if the Board or officer determines that the nuisance constitutes an immediate threat to public health or safety.
